Output 20f03366b7e47ea156734e1fb7b95ddc63a0eb16de5b51f9429d3f143bf73ffa:8

value
1009987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c3a13213e9bc68b98f3c025d90fef5dcc29f9e OP_EQUAL
address
3AsorKCXULg3X2bKCF4SHq4UGZXASdDVzu
transaction
20f03366b7e47ea156734e1fb7b95ddc63a0eb16de5b51f9429d3f143bf73ffa
confirmations
117236
spent
true